Most kitchen scales have one design flaw that nobody talks about: the display sits directly under the platform. Put a large mixing bowl on the scale and you cannot see the numbers. Every home baker has crouched down, tilted their head, or moved the bowl just to read the weight. The OXO 11 lb scale solves this with a pull-out display that extends forward on a tethered cable, completely clear of whatever is sitting on the platform.

Accuracy and Capacity
The scale measures in 1g or 1/8 oz increments up to 11 pounds. Sabrinabina flagged one honest limitation: the scale cannot register weights below 1 gram. For recipes calling for half a gram of an ingredient, a more sensitive scale is needed. For everything else, baking, cooking, portioning meat, the 1g resolution is sufficient.

The Standby Mode Warning
MJ15 identified an error in the instruction manual worth knowing. The manual says to press any button to wake the scale from standby mode. This is incorrect. Pressing the power button while a weight is on the scale will shut off the device and lose the measurement. The correct button to press in standby mode is the lb/kg conversion button. This preserves any tared weight on the platform.
One Cleaning Note
Don B. received his scale expecting the top plate to be removable based on older reviews. He found it was not. OXO appears to have changed the manufacturing at some point. The platform can be surface washed but not removed for dishwasher cleaning on newer units.
